Ingredients


20260624_081458.jpg


500 grams white tofu
1 packet instant marinade mix
1 teaspoon garlic powder
1 teaspoon salt
1 teaspoon turmeric powder
1 teaspoon mushroom bouillon
½ teaspoon baking powder
½ teaspoon baking soda




Preparation Procedure


First, add 500 ml of water to a pot, then add 1 packet of marinade seasoning. This Desaku brand marinade seasoning is vegan—all its ingredients are plant-based.

Add turmeric powder, followed by garlic powder, then add salt and mushrooms broth.

Then bring it to a boil until the marinade has reduced slightly, and let it cool until lukewarm.

While waiting, I cut the tofu into two pieces and arrange them in a box or container with a lid.

Once it’s lukewarm, add baking soda and baking powder to the tofu marinade. Then pour it over the arranged tofu and refrigerate for about 5 hours, or you can fry it the next day.

The next day, I finally fried it. I took it out of the fridge and fried it in very hot oil. Don’t stir it at all while frying—let the tofu develop a slight crust before flipping it, since the texture is very tender.

Result


20260625_165213.jpg

Serve while still warm and look at the result—the tofu is a beautiful golden yellow color with an outer skin that’s not too crispy but has the texture of fried tofu. But when you take a bite, you’ll experience an incredible sensation. The tofu is incredibly soft—its texture is just like the silken tofu you usually buy at the supermarket. It’s truly delicious, savory, perfectly salted, and the flavor and aroma of the spices are just right for my palate.
